Authorities seized around ₱1.3 million worth of smuggled cigarettes and a firearm with ammunition and arrested two men during an operation in Kapatagan, Lanao del Norte, police reported Wednesday.
Col. Leo Sua, acting provincial police director, said operatives intercepted a vehicle in Barangay Poblacion around 8:20 p.m. Tuesday. The vehicle was allegedly linked to a robbery-extortion incident in Tubod town earlier that day.
The driver, identified only as alias “Mark,” 36, and his companion alias “Douglas,” 35, an auxiliary of the Provincial Highway Patrol Team, were arrested.
“Upon inspection, the vehicle was found to be loaded with 34 master cases of alleged smuggled cigarettes with an estimated market value of ₱1.3 million,” Sua said in his report.
A 9mm pistol with ammunition, owned by Douglas, was later found inside a bag at the Kapatagan Municipal Police Station. The two suspects remain under investigation and are now in police custody.
The seized cigarettes will be turned over to the Bureau of Customs (BOC) in Iligan City for proper disposition.
In a separate case, police also confiscated ₱1.1 million worth of smuggled cigarettes Monday night in Barangay Bauyan, Sultan Naga Dimaporo. No arrests were made, as the supposed owner was not present when police raided the site following a tip from residents.
